Chennai sources have stated that AIADMK leader and supporter of T.T.V. Dhinakaran, Nanjil Sampath, on Wednesday blamed the BJP for the ongoing crisis within the AIADMK. This view was echoed by Tamil Nadu Congress Committee president Su. Thirunavukkarasar and others. In response, BJP leaders said they had nothing to do with the AIADMK’s internal matters.



BJP leader and Union Minister for Information and Broadcasting M. Venkaiah Naidu said in Delhi that his party was not involved in the AIADMK’s affairs. Mr. Sampath said BJP do not want a Dravidian party to lead Tamil Nadu. Mr. Dhinakaran has emerged as the sole leader of this party. This is their [BJP] attempt to destroy this leadership.

He said “Neither the BJP nor the Central government has any role nor any interest in what is happening in the AIADMK”.



The Union Minister of State for Road Transport, Highways and Shipping Pon. Radhakrishnan also rubbished Mr. Sampath’s claim and Tamilisai Soundararajan, BJP’s Tamil Nadu unit president, said, “These are baseless allegations [made by Mr. Sampath]. I should not even respond to such allegations. As far as I am concerned, we do politics the right way.”
